앱을 디자인하는 방법?
애플 앱스토어와 구글 플레이스토어에서 두각을 나타내려면 대화형 디자인과 우수한 사용자 인터페이스(UI)가 필요하다. 물론 시각적으로 호소력 있는 앱을 출시하는 것은 단순히 사용하는 사람의 수 때문에 쉬운 일이 아니다.
당신이 앱을 구축하기로 결정하자마자, 당신은 당신을 경쟁자들과 차별화할 수 있는 독특한 것을 생각해내야 한다. 자, 여기 당신의 질문에 대한 답이 있습니다: 어떻게 하면 효과적으로 앱을 설계할 수 있을까요? 자세한 내용을 보려면 이 안내서를 따르십시오.
1. 앱의 목적 및 예산 정의
컴퓨터로 서두르기보다는 펜과 종이로 시작하는 것이 가장 좋다. 왜 앱을 만들고 있는지, 무엇을 이루고 싶은지 생각해 보세요. 목표 설정의 중요성은 앱 디자인 이상으로 확장됩니다. 그것은 인생 교훈입니다!
정상 궤도에 오르기 위해서는 앱의 모든 목표를 적어서 항상 눈앞에 두는 것이 필수적이다. 만약 당신이 이 질문들 중 하나를 잊어버린다면, 그것들을 적는 것은 앱 글로벌 정복을 위한 궤도와 속도를 유지하는 훌륭한 참고가 될 것이다.
당신이 앱의 개발 및 디자인을 위해 설정한 예산과 그것이 회사에 제공할 가치는 모두 명심해야 할 중요한 요소들이다. 향후 금전적인 문제를 피하기 위해 모바일 앱 설계 비용을 추정하는 것을 기억하세요.
2. 성공을 위한 전략 수립
목표를 세우면서 스스로 질문한 질문에 대한 답변을 시각화해서 적어보세요. 먼저 첫 번째 문의에 대한 답변을 고려하십시오. 이 새로운 정보를 사용하여 프로젝트의 범위를 개략적으로 설명합니다. 이 단계에서 앱을 수익화하는 방법에는 여러 가지가 있습니다(광고, 앱 내 구매 등).
또한 앱에서 아이디어를 어떻게 구현하고 싶은지에 대한 계획을 스케치할 수 있습니다. 앱의 기능, 대상 사용자 및 그곳에 도달하는 방법에 대한 로드맵이 이 단계에서 만드는 모든 것입니다.
3. 시장 및 경쟁 조사
사용자가 찾고 있는 내용과 앱이 사용자에게 어떤 도움을 줄 수 있는지 알아보십시오. 연구는 앱 개발에 필수적인 부분이다. 당신의 앱의 타겟 사용자를 알고 경쟁의식을 습득하는 것이 중요하다.
당신이 위협으로 인식하는 것은 아무것도 받아들이지 마세요. 그것은 단지 많은 동일한 앱이 존재한다고 해서 당신의 앱이 이길 수 없다는 것을 의미하지 않는다. 경쟁사의 응용 프로그램을 조사하면 자신의 응용 프로그램에 무엇을 포함시켜야 하는지에 대한 더 나은 아이디어를 제공할 수 있습니다.
이미 나와 있는 애플리케이션의 리뷰에 주의를 기울이고 사람들이 그것에 대해 뭐라고 말하는지 보세요. 그들을 돕기 위해 당신이 할 수 있는 일이 있나요? 또한 필기 및 그리기 노트를 검토하여 변경 사항을 확인할 수 있는 좋은 기회입니다.
4. 앱 와이어프레임 만들기
앱의 시각적 아키텍처는 와이어프레임에 설정됩니다. 목표 및 스케치 단계를 완료하면 앱의 디자인과 기능에 대한 기본 "청사진"이 만들어집니다.
처음에는 서류상으로도 이 작업을 수행할 수 있지만 와이어 프레임이 더 복잡하고 포괄적이 되면 디지털 도구를 사용하는 것이 훨씬 편리합니다.
와이어 프레임을 보여줌으로써 앱의 구조와 탐색에 대한 동료와 친구의 정보를 수집하세요. 테스터들이 앱을 어려움 없이 사용할 수 있는지 알아보세요.
간단한 와이어프레임 조정과 새로운 테스트를 통해 내비게이션의 문제를 해결하거나 필요에 따라 화면과 레이아웃을 재구성할 수 있습니다. 와이어 프레임에서 최상의 결과를 얻으려면 앞뒤로 계속 이동합니다.
5. 당신의 앱을 디자인
이제 앱 디자인의 고품질, 현실적인 프로토타입을 만드는 것이 필요합니다. 당신의 앱 디자인이 당신의 사용자들이 평생 기억할 것이기 때문에, 당신의 앱의 디자인을 왜곡하지 마세요. 화려하고 전문적으로 보이는 디자인을 하는 것이 당신의 앱을 크게 성공시키는 비결이다.
색상, 서체 및 기타 디자인 측면은 매우 큰 선택입니다. 최상의 결과를 얻으려면 전문 디자이너와 함께 작업하는 것이 가장 좋습니다.
6. 설문 조사 또는 포커스 그룹을 통해 설계에 대한 의견을 수집
친구, 가족을 참여시키고 앱의 속도를 높일 때입니다. 이 작업은 렌더링된 클릭스루 모델을 사용하여 빠르게 수행할 수 있으며, 이를 통해 테스터에게 앱이 어떤 것인지 알 수 있습니다.
이 버전이 소프트웨어의 최종 버전이 아니며 향후 추가 테스트가 있을 것이라는 점을 염두에 두어야 합니다. 이것은 모양과 느낌의 테스트일 뿐이며 기능은 나중에 추가됩니다.
원하는 모든 정보를 수집하고 무엇이 더 잘 작동하고 무엇이 더 필요한지 확실히 파악한 후에는 설계자에게 돌아가서 필요한 변경을 요청할 수 있습니다.
7. 당신의 앱을 개발
설계를 완료했으므로 이제 개발 팀으로 보내십시오. 당신의 소프트웨어가 제대로 작동하도록 하기 위해, 그들은 앱의 기능 측면을 위한 코드를 쓸 것이다. 대부분의 경우, 개발 과정에서 귀하 및 귀하의 디자이너와 서로 소통하여 디자인을 조정하고 그들이 겪는 어려움을 해결할 것입니다.
8. 앱 테스트
여러분의 애플리케이션을 최종적으로 개선하기 위해 건설적인 피드백을 기꺼이 받아들이세요. 이제 우리는 완전히 작동하는 앱을 가지고 있기 때문에, 당신은 그것을 내놓기 전에 정확히 그것을 확인하고 싶을 것이다. 앱의 모든 부분이 완벽하게 기능하고 미적으로 매력적이어야 한다.
여러분의 첫 번째 모의실험에서 여러분을 도왔던 황홀한 자원봉사자들을 기억하십니까? 해당 담당자에게 다시 연락하십시오. 테스트 그룹을 만들고 앱의 기능을 완전히 제어할 수 있도록 합니다.
최종 결정을 내리기 전에 가능한 한 많은 정보를 얻으십시오. 디자이너와 개발자에게서 받은 건설적인 피드백을 사용하여 최종 제품을 설계 및 개발 프로세스에 통합하여 개선할 수 있습니다.
9. 테스트 버전 시작
베타 테스트를 수행하려면 선택한 얼리 어답터 그룹이 액세스할 수 있는 제한된 수의 프로그램 복사본을 만들어야 합니다. 당신은 당신의 앱이 실제 환경에서 어떻게 작동하는지 볼 수 있고 소비자들이 그것에 어떻게 반응하는지 볼 수 있을 것이다.
필요한 모든 피드백을 수집하고 자연스러운 환경에서 앱이 어떻게 나타나고 작동하는지 철저히 연구하면 앱이 공개될 준비가 될 것입니다.
10. 당신의 앱을 실행
마침내, 희망의 빛이 보입니다! 당신의 앱은 이제 몇 달간의 개발 및 테스트 후에 판매될 준비가 되었습니다. 안드로이드 앱을 선보이기 전에 검토가 필요 없다. 앱을 일반에 공개하려면 앱 파일을 Google Play 스토어에 게시하기만 하면 됩니다(베타 버전에서 그랬던 것처럼).
iOS의 경우 앱을 출시하기 전에 승인을 받아야 합니다. 만약 당신이 우리의 포괄적인 충고를 따르고 모든 것을 제대로 했다면 승인을 얻는 것은 식은 죽 먹기일 것이다.
모든 대중이 당신의 앱에 접근할 수 있는 지금 당신의 월계관에 그냥 앉아 있지 마세요. 당신의 앱은 당신의 고객들에게 최고의 경험을 제공하기 위해 끊임없이 개선되고 업데이트되어야 한다.
또한, 다음 단계, 즉 마케팅의 중요성을 간과하지 마라. 마케팅을 잘하면 당신의 앱을 고객 손에 넣는 것이 더 쉬워질 것이다.
'프로그래밍' 카테고리의 다른 글
ChatGPT의 사용자 지정 기능과 사용할 수 있는 작업 (0) | 2023.07.23 |
---|---|
Windows 레지스트리를 수정하라는데 그게 뭔가요? (0) | 2023.05.01 |
Windows.old 폴더 삭제해도 되나요? (0) | 2023.04.05 |
AI 무료 음악 작곡 나만의 노래 만들 수 있는 온라인 사이트 (2) | 2023.04.04 |
Windows 10 블루스크린 오류를 해결하는 11가지 팁 (0) | 2022.09.10 |